Diameter is the comfort chart

A kitten heel is typically 25–50mm high and 8–12mm wide at the tip. It looks refined. It also finds every grate. A block heel of the same height has a 20–40mm platform of rubber or stacked leather under the heel bone. That is why a 45mm block can feel lower than a 35mm kitten.

If you cannot walk a city block in the pair at home, you will not walk a ceremony-plus-reception in them. There is no wedding that changes physics.

When the kitten is the right shoe

A leather kitten with a covered toe and a steel rod, broken in, is a good office shoe and a good dinner shoe. It takes less visual space under a slim trouser than a chunky block. If your wardrobe is sharp and your commute is a lift, the kitten earns a place.

If your weekend includes a winery or a lawn, the kitten stays home. That is not an aesthetic opinion.

One pair for a wedding season

If you buy one dressed shoe this year, make it a block heel in black or dark brown leather, 40mm, combination sole, $120–$250. It will do more invitations than a kitten and a stiletto combined. Pair it with the guest capsule, not with a new shoe per RSVP.

Have a cobbler add a rubber top-piece on day one, $10–$20. That single visit is the comfort upgrade brands skip so the shoe looks like a drawing.

Questions, answered

Are kitten heels coming back, so should I buy them?
They never left offices. Buy a pair if you walk in them. Do not buy them because a lookbook put them on grass.
Can a block heel look elegant?
A slim block in polished leather, 40mm, under a midi, is elegant. A chunky 1990s square on a dress that wanted a spike is a different sentence.
What about kitten heels and wide feet?
The slim heel does not make the toe box wider. Fit the last first. A too-narrow kitten is a blister machine regardless of height.
